Dark Blades
Dark Blades is a medieval fantasy board wargame published in 1986 by Standard Games and Publications that is based on the Cry Havoc rules system.
Gameplay
Dark Blades is a fantasy board wargame for beginners, based on system for the game Cry Havoc Set on the island of Labyrinthia, the game includes an account of the hero Dark Blades and his band of fellow adventurers, upon which the included scenarios and maps are based. Components include- two hex maps: a river beside a watermill, and a natural amphitheatre called "The Arena"
- a map of the island of Labyrinthia, for campaign play
- more than 200 counters
- 24 spell cards
- a 40-page rulebook with 4 scenarios related to the story of Dark Blades
- 2 quick reference sheets
- a Beginner's Guide to wargaming
- 10-sided die
- a sheet with general introduction and background
Publication history
Standard Games and Publications published the complex fantasy wargame Cry Havoc! in 1981, and over the next four years released a number of supplements and expansions including Samurai Blades, and Siege. In 1986, Standard published Dark Blades, designed by Chris Bayliss and Andy McKay, as an introductory wargame for players new to the hobby.Standard later published an expansion set for Dark Blades that included new rules, extra spell cards, terrain cut-outs, and over 20 scenarios, some of them requiring use of Standard's other Cry Havoc products.
